When 5 kW Isn't Sufficient
You may need more than a 5 kW system in the following situations:
- If you have an electric boiler or use electric underfloor heating as your primary heating source.
- If you run two or more air conditioners simultaneously or require strong heating during winter.
- If you frequently cook on an induction stove while using other electrical appliances.
In these cases, it’s advisable to opt for an 8-10 kW system, along with a 10-15 kWh battery energy storage system BESS.
What Can a 10 kW System Power in an Apartment?
- 24/7 Internet access: includes a router/ONT, Wi-Fi, laptops, phones, and set-top boxes.
- Refrigerator and lighting provided in all rooms.
- 1 to 2 air conditioners, as needed.
- Washing machine and dishwasher (to be used alternately).
- Oven or one induction cooktop burner.
- 50-80 liter water heater (not to be used simultaneously with the cooktop).
- Intercom, video surveillance system, PC with monitor, TV, and device chargers available.
Components of a Solar Power System Kit
- Ulica Solar 445 W Solar Panels: These Class A monocrystalline modules offer 22% efficiency and come with a warranty of 15 or 30 years. They are designed to be quiet and aesthetically pleasing, making them ideal for mansard roofs or façades.
- DEYE Inverter (5-10 kW): This inverter converts DC power from the solar panels into AC power, which can be used for sockets, lighting, and appliances. System monitoring is accessible via a smartphone app.
- BESS (Battery 5.1-10 kWh): This energy storage system keeps power available during outages and can charge at night for lower rates.
- Mounting Options: The system includes low-profile, anti-corrosion mounts that are compatible with metal tiles, bitumen roofing, and brick façades. Roof waterproofing is also included.
- DC/AC Protection and Automation: Safety is prioritized with disconnectors, fuses, surge protection devices (SPDs), and circuit breakers to ensure safe operation and prevent surges.
